Chartwells Independent is looking for an HVAC Engineer to join their team in Luton, offering a competitive salary of up to £41,000 per annum for 40 hours a week. The role involves performing planned preventative maintenance and reactive maintenance across two sites.

Candidates should have at least NVQ Level 3 in Air Conditioning & Refrigeration, valid F-Gas certification, and strong technical knowledge of HVAC systems.
